Comprehensive Services Offered
The range of services provided by taxi operators in the Oxenholme area is designed to cater to virtually every transport requirement. Understanding these offerings helps in planning your journey effectively:
- Station Transfers: This is arguably the most common service. Taxis are readily available for pick-ups and drop-offs at Oxenholme Lake District station, ensuring you make your train connections or arrive swiftly at your destination upon disembarking.
- Local Journeys: For short trips within Kendal, to nearby villages like Natland or Endmoor, or for getting around the immediate vicinity without the hassle of parking, local taxi services are ideal.
- Lake District Exploration: Taxis are an excellent option for exploring the wider Lake District. They can take you to trailheads, scenic viewpoints, specific attractions, or between towns like Windermere, Ambleside, Grasmere, and Keswick, offering flexibility that public transport might not.
- Airport Transfers: Many services offer reliable transfers to and from major airports such as Manchester (MAN), Liverpool John Lennon (LPL), and even Glasgow (GLA) or Edinburgh (EDI), providing a comfortable and direct link for international travellers.
- Corporate and Business Travel: For business professionals requiring punctual and discreet transport to meetings, conferences, or corporate events in the region, dedicated corporate accounts and executive vehicles are often available.
- Special Occasions: Whether it's a wedding, a special dinner, or a day out at the races, taxis provide a convenient and safe way to travel, ensuring you arrive in style and without the worry of driving.
- Luggage and Parcel Delivery: Some services also assist with larger luggage transfers or urgent parcel deliveries, showcasing their versatility beyond passenger transport.

Booking Your Oxenholme Taxi
Booking a taxi in Oxenholme is typically straightforward, with several common methods available:
- Phone Booking: The most traditional and often preferred method, especially for immediate needs or complex journeys. Local taxi companies have dedicated phone lines for bookings and enquiries.
- Online Booking: Many modern taxi services offer online booking platforms via their websites, allowing you to pre-book and even pay in advance, which can be convenient for planning.
- Mobile Apps: Some larger operators or aggregators might have dedicated mobile applications, offering a seamless booking experience, real-time tracking, and payment options.
- Taxi Ranks: While less common for pre-booked services, there might be a designated taxi rank at Oxenholme station where you can find a taxi on arrival, though pre-booking is always recommended, especially during peak times or if you have specific requirements.
When booking, it's always advisable to provide as much detail as possible: your exact pick-up and drop-off locations, desired time, number of passengers, and any specific needs (e.g., child seats, extra luggage space, wheelchair accessibility). This ensures the taxi company dispatches the most appropriate vehicle for your journey.
Understanding Pricing and Fares
Taxi fares in the Oxenholme area, like anywhere else, are influenced by several factors. While specific prices will vary between operators and depend on the journey, here are general considerations:
- Distance: The primary factor, with longer journeys naturally costing more.
- Time of Day: Journeys during unsociable hours (late night, early morning) or on public holidays may incur higher rates.
- Number of Passengers: Standard fares usually cover a certain number of passengers, but larger groups might require a bigger vehicle, potentially affecting the price.
- Vehicle Type: Executive cars or larger vehicles for group travel might have different rates.
- Waiting Time: If the driver has to wait for you, waiting charges may apply.
- Pre-booking vs. Hail: Sometimes, pre-booked journeys can offer fixed prices, providing cost certainty.
It's always good practice to ask for an estimated fare when booking, especially for longer journeys, to avoid any surprises. Reputable companies will be transparent about their pricing structure.

Frequently Asked Questions about Oxenholme Taxis
Q: Can I get a taxi from Oxenholme station late at night?
A: Yes, reputable taxi services in the Oxenholme area typically operate 24/7. However, it is highly recommended to pre-book your taxi, especially for late-night or early-morning arrivals, to ensure availability and minimise waiting times.
Q: Are Oxenholme taxis wheelchair accessible?
A: Many taxi companies in the region do offer wheelchair-accessible vehicles. It is crucial to specify your need for an accessible vehicle when making your booking so that the appropriate vehicle can be dispatched.
Q: How far in advance should I book a taxi?
A: For critical journeys, such as airport transfers or train connections, booking at least 24 hours in advance is advisable. For general local trips, a few hours' notice is usually sufficient, but during peak seasons or busy periods, more notice is always better.
Q: Can I pay by card in an Oxenholme taxi?
A: Most modern taxi services accept card payments, including debit and credit cards, and often mobile payment options. However, it's always a good idea to confirm payment methods when booking or before starting your journey, and to carry some cash as a backup.
Q: Do Oxenholme taxis provide child seats?
A: If you require a child seat, you must request one at the time of booking. Not all vehicles will carry child seats as standard, so specifying this need ensures the taxi company can provide a suitable vehicle equipped with the necessary safety restraints for children.
Q: What if my train is delayed?
A: When booking, provide your train number. Reputable taxi services often monitor train arrival times and will adjust your pick-up time accordingly in case of delays. However, it's good practice to inform your taxi company if you become aware of a significant delay yourself.
Q: Can I book a taxi for a scenic tour of the Lake District?
A: Absolutely! Many local taxi drivers are experienced in providing bespoke scenic tours of the Lake District. You can discuss your desired itinerary or ask for recommendations, and they can provide a comfortable and personalised way to explore the region's beauty at your own pace.
Q: Are pets allowed in Oxenholme taxis?
A: Policies on pets vary between taxi companies and individual drivers. If you plan to travel with a pet, especially a larger animal, it is essential to inform the taxi company when booking to ensure they can accommodate your request. Assistance dogs are generally permitted.
